Man โBuilds โremarkably Functional Micro-House for โUnderโค โฌ5,000
Amidstโฃ complex worldโข events, oneโข manโข found solace and a creative outlet in building a remarkably โฃsmall, yet fully functional, home. Levi Kelly,โ aโ micro-house expert and YouTuber, โrecently completed construction of a tiny dwelling measuring just 1.8 meters in length, demonstrating that pleasant living is possible even inโ extremely limited spaces.
The project, โwhichโค took approximatelyโ oneโข month to complete, โbenefited from favorable weather and โขassistance fromโข Kelly’s wife.โค He managed to keep costs downโ to โขaround โฌ4,600, largely due to โคhaving pre-existing โmaterials. The bulk of the expensesโ whent towards wood,โข insulation,โ a solar system, andโค electrical โขinstallation.
The most significant cost, had โheโข needed to purchase it, would have been the battery system, potentially reaching โฌ2,600. However, Kelly already owned one. The next largest expense was a reconditioned airโ conditioning andโ heating unit, acquired for โฌ550, โฃwhichโค heโ felt added a touch of โluxury to the compact space.Kelly incorporated a “chopron”โฃ – a terraneryโฃ – to maximize natural light โand designed the structure with enough headroom to stand comfortably. The exterior is finished with cedar โwood, painted black and sealed for a modern aesthetic.
Despite its diminutive size, the micro-house boastsโข a surprising arrayโข of features: a compact air โconditioner/heater, a folding bed โin the attic area (suitableโ for โindividuals up to 1.78โข meters tall), a storage bank for the battery, aโค portableโ toilet and outdoor shower, and aโ mini-kitchen equipped with a refrigerator, folding tapโ sink, and a walnut countertop. The sink area cleverly incorporates a โchopping boardโ to expandโค the usable workspace.โ While not designed forโ elaborate cooking,โฃ simpleโค meals can be prepared using an electric hob or camping stove.
The entire setupโค is powered by solar โขpanels on the roof, with the option โฃto โcharge the battery โdirectly โfromโฃ a โฃmains outletโข forโข faster replenishment.
Kelly rigorously tested the micro-house’s resilience, even spendingโค a night inside during a snowstorm. He โฃreported the house performedโข exceptionally well, โprovidingโ heat and โฃremaining structurally sound. He also enjoyed a โขcamping experience inside with his โthree-year-old son, finding โขthe space surprisingly comfortable and enjoyable โคdespite its limitations.
While Kelly doesn’t envision permanently living โin the micro-houseโฃ himself, he โbelievesโค it demonstrates the potentialโ forโข minimalist โฃliving. He notes its portability โ- itโฃ can be transported with aโ carโค – and suggests that someone seeking a simple lifestyle could easily โadapt to it.
He advises aspiring micro-house builders to โคprioritize their needs. He aimed for the smallest, most functional design possible, but recommends adding a few extra centimeters in width or height (perhaps aiming โฃfor 3-5 meters) for increased comfort. โ
